The controversy began when restaurant owners Darwell and Nettie Mechelle Yeager posted a video promoting a limited-time discount for “real couples only”—explicitly excluding same-sex couples and trans people. “Cause we don’t do the trans or the lesbians or gays,” Nettie said in the now-deleted clip. The duo emphasized that only “couples who can produce a child” were eligible for the special.
